What's a CERAP? - ANSWER Child
Endangerment
Risk
Assessment
Protocol
- Safety determination form
- CPI completes form within 24 hours after the investigator first sees the child,
whenever evidence/circumstances suggest that a child's safety may be in jeopardy,
every 5 working days following the determination that a child is unsafe and a safety
plan is implemented, and/or at the conclusion of the formal investigation (unless
temporary custody is granted or there is an open intact case or assigned
caseworker)

Abused child - ANSWER Child whose immediate family member, caregiver, or
person residing in the same home as the child (for at least 30 days) inflicts, causes
to be inflicted, or allows to be inflicted a physical injury that allows impairment of
physical or emotional health or loss or impairment of any bodily function.
Best interests - ANSWER (Of the child) Care and guidance, preferably in his or her
own home, as will serve the safety and moral, emotional, mental, and physical
welfare of the minor.
Caregiver - ANSWER Individual 21 or older whom is directly responsible for the
care of a child. (ex. teacher, neighbor, nanny, camp counselor)
Child - ANSWER Person under the age of 18.
What is the legal age of consent? - ANSWER 17
Concurrent Planning - ANSWER Process by which the child welfare professional
develops a plan and works toward family reunification while, at the same time,
developing an alternative plan for a target case for a child who has been identified as
unlikely to be reunified with its parents, in an effort to provide a permanent home for
the child.
Degree of harm - ANSWER The severity of harm which could range from slight
(low) to moderate to severe.
